About The Dead Milkmen

Philadelphia's Dead Milkmen, known for satirical punk, gained a cult following with hits like "Punk Rock Girl." Formed in 1983 at Temple University, the band's humor mixed with genuine themes found radio success. Albums like Beelzebubba and songs such as "Bitchin' Camaro" made waves on MTV and college radio. After disbanding in 1995, they reunited to release albums like The King in Yellow and Quaker City Quiet Pills, and collaborated with names like Gibby Haynes. Their edgy commentary continues to resonate with their fans.
